Output 1705884dbcc3c8f83c9a6646255183e50871201143ca4111ed51b416ed6941ce:0

value
25530000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f5fbca1fabf2279f2d1382744ff1a28ae49d567 OP_EQUALVERIFY OP_CHECKSIG
address
1FXh8QzsauKNjJN4TC39P83sAbDe4xxJNo
transaction
1705884dbcc3c8f83c9a6646255183e50871201143ca4111ed51b416ed6941ce
spent
true